What is the cheapest month to fly from Moncton to British Columbia?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Moncton to British Columbia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Moncton to British Columbia is September, when tickets cost C$ 371 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and January,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is C$ 808 and C$ 786 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Moncton to British Columbia?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Moncton to British Columbia cl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to British Columbia on a Tues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Sunday is the most expensive day to fly from Moncton to British Columbia.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Thursday and avoiding Sundays for the best deals.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Moncton to British Columbia?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Moncton to British Columbia,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below-average price on the flight from Moncton to British Columbia,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 8 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Moncton to British Columbia?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Moncton to British Columbia with an airline and back with another airline.
